Output 8c8568de67f480ef5aa4fb25a7acda4b896311d4b24294c45fbccc606c268ff2:0

value
93437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abcbd024437b258f065a144adffa6f64e6693746 OP_EQUAL
address
3HMPdXTbUyrY3pUZq89LuH942vPHg3wFLa
transaction
8c8568de67f480ef5aa4fb25a7acda4b896311d4b24294c45fbccc606c268ff2
spent
true